It varies greatly. The most cost-effective education for a freshman or sophomore is community college in your district/county/state. Tuition is often just $80-110 per credit hour. After 60 credit hours (equaling 2 yrs of college), transfer can then be made to a four year college - in order to complete the junior and senior year. Four year public colleges or universities are more expensive than community/junior colleges, but far less expensive than private institutions, which can cost upwards of $50,000 per year for tuition alone, at the most expensive ones.
Tuition costs at the Community College of Philadelphia depend on factors like residency status and course load. For example, in-state students may pay around $159 per credit, while out-of-state students may pay closer to $318 per credit. Additionally, there are additional fees for services and materials that students should consider.
